5. Water Connections

  • Use of softened water is not required.
  • Before starting TURN OFF THE WATER SUPPLY and relieve the pressure.
  • Install the saddle valve on a copper water line as close to the humidifier as possible.
  • CAUTION: ensure that the piercing pin is backed up into the valve body. If installing on galvanized pipe, predrill a 1/8-inch diametre hole that the piercing pin fits into.
  • Assemble one side of the top clamp to the bottom clamp and place over the water line ensuring that the rubber gasket is in place over the piercing pin.
  • Assemble the other side of the top clamp to the bottom clamp with remaining fastener and tighten evenly until unit is firmly attached to water pipe.
  • Connect supplied plastic water line to valve and float as shown below. Use the plastic compression fitting and insert in the valve end of plastic line; use the expander in the float end. If using copper line, use metal compression sleeves.
  • Turn the valve handle clockwise fully to pierce the water pipe. This is the off position.
